How do I import SVG files into Photoshop?
Choose File > Open and then choose to rasterize the image at the desired file size. SVG Rasterization options. Or, to retain the file as vector paths, chose File > Place Embedded or Place Linked. Double click to edit the contents of the Smart Object (the SVG file in Illustrator).

Can Photoshop open vector files?
Opening the vector file as a “Smart Object” allows you to perform all the possible editing with vector files in Photoshop. As an added bonus feature, double clicking the vector Smart Object makes it open in Adobe Illustrator as an editable vector file, preserving all its layers and shapes.

Can a vector file be edited in Photoshop?
Photoshop merely has some vector editing capabilities in it’s raster code base but is not designed to be a full-fledged vector editing application. If you wish to edit SVG files, a more apprpriate tool would be an actual vector editor such as Illustrator or InkScape.
